Naga Chaitanya & Shobhita Dhulipala's December Wedding : A beautiful Blend of Tradition and Love

Recently, Naga Chaitanya and Shobhita Dhulipala has announced their wedding date . They are set to tie the knot on December 4 at Annapurna Studios in Hyderabad. In a recent interview, Naga Chaitanya revealed that the wedding venue was chosen by their parents and family members and also the ceremony will take place in their family owned garden's studio. It has also been announced that , the couple will follow the traditional Telugu wedding customs and rituals. As , Shobhita Dhulipala in an interview says that, she emphasized the importance of adhering to her cultural heritage, stating that it is a reflection of their authenticity. Instead of opting for a celebrity-style wedding, she chose to have a traditional Telugu wedding, complete with all the customary rituals.
 

The couple got officially engaged on August 8 and shared photos of their special moments on their social media accounts, which quickly went viral. During the engagement ceremony, they both wore traditional attire. On the other hand , Shobhita looked stunning in a gorgeous peach-colored silk saree, paired with a golden jewellery on her engagement day.The couple revealed that their wedding will be an intimate affair, with only close friends, family members, and a few selected celebrities, politicians in attendance. The guest list is expected to be around 300 to 400 people. As soon as their wedding date was announced, it sparked a social media storm. After their wedding announcement ,they both have already started distributing their wedding cards, along with goodies baskets, which showcased their thoughtful gesture towards their guests.
Their wedding card features a traditional South Indian design, complete with the names of the bride and groom, their family members, the wedding date, and the venue. The card also includes a symbol of a bell, which represents new beginnings, and a brass lamp at the bottom. The message on the wedding card reads: "We are delighted to announce the wedding of Shobhita Dhulipala and Naga Chaitanya. Your good wishes and blessings are much appreciated on this special occasion."
According to the reports, the couple's rumoured romance has been the subject of speculation for some time, even it had embarked more curiosity among fans , when they were spotted together at a London's restaurant. Further, fueling the speculation, they were again seen together at the construction site of Chaitanya's new home in Jubilee Hills, Hyderabad, which gave hint of their confirmed relationship. As per the latest reports , recently the duo was spotted outside the venue of the International Film Festival of India (IFFI) in Goa, along with Chaitanya's parents, Nagarjuna Akkineni and Amala.
The wedding rituals of Naga Chaitanya and Shobhita Dhulipala have already begun, with only a few days left until the grand wedding. According to the reports, Shobhita recently shared a picture of her 'Godhuma Raayi Pasupu ' ritual on her social media account. This traditional Telugu pre-wedding ritual marks the beginning of the wedding ceremony. As per tradition, this ritual is first performed by the groom's family, followed by the bride's family. During the ritual, Shobhita was seen wearing a traditional South Indian saree, which made her look elegant and beautiful.In a recent interview, Naga Chaitanya's father, actor Nagarjuna Akkineni, revealed that he knew Shobhita even before she was engaged with his son. He described her as a kind-hearted, hard- working and wonderful lady, who lives life on her own terms. Nagarjuna appreciated her independence and expressed his fondness for her.
Additionally, Naga Chaitanya Akkineni's upcoming wedding to Shobhita Dhulipala will be his second marriage. Previously, he was married to Samantha Ruth Prabhu. The couple dated for seven years before tying the knot in 2017 . They had a 'Fairy-Tale' destination wedding in Goa.
